**Test plan note — Larkspan health checks**

For the 3.2 release, we need to verify the load balancer actually drains nodes that fail `/healthz` twice in a row, not just flags them. Plan: take one Larkspan node out manually, confirm traffic shifts within ten seconds, then bring it back and watch the re-register. The synthetic check runner needs auth to hit the admin drain endpoint, so run it with the bearer token below.

login token, bagag-kahif: eyJhbGciOiJIUzI1NiIsInR5cCI6IkpXVCJ9.eyJzdWIiOiIswuI773jNJIn0.pIpIS1X_-NLb

Hey Mira,

Handing over the turnstile upgrade at the Copperfen lobby. The old readers on gates 2 and 3 are out; Fennick's crew fits the new ones Thursday. New starters should use the side gate until then — just wave them through. The override code for the side gate is below, don't share it outside the team.

badge for yahif-bahaf: bdg-XUBUM-7

## Artifact Signing — SDK Parity Notes (Weekly Sync)

Kestrel SDK for Android reached parity with the Swift client this sprint: offline queueing, batched telemetry, and retry semantics now match. Both SDKs ship as signed artifacts from the same pipeline. Remaining gap: background sync throttling, targeted next sprint. Verify both release bundles before tagging. Both artifacts validate against the shared signing key below.

signing key of kawig-fafog = bky19_6Fypv1qws7J8qJtaYjX